1.) EastEnders spoilers: Oscar’s shock confession

Oscar has ruffled plenty of feathers since his debut on the soap this year. Recently, he ended up attacking Patrick Trueman during a desperate robbery to pay off gangsters.

During Tuesday’s episode though, riddled with guilt Oscar confesses the truth leaving Patrick so upset that he has a panic attack.

The startled Trueman-Fox family – including son Anthony – then rush in to help Patrick. And it doesn’t take long for accusations and recriminations to fly.

2.) Peter wants answers

What’s more, Peter Beale soon realises that Lauren Branning has been covering for Oscar – and he wants answers from his future wife.

Wanting to get the police involved, Anthony demands they report Oscar, but his uncle Jack Branning insists that it must be Patrick’s decision. Could Oscar be set for a prison exit already?

3.) EastEnders spoilers Alfie Moon exposed

Things take a dramatic turn for Alfie Moon when he learns that son Tommy knows all about the voicemail that he left for Kat about Zoe.

Fans will know that only Alfie and Stacey know about the mess Zoe has got herself in. The pair have desperately been trying to protect Kat from the truth, but now their secret is under threat.

After revealing to Alfie he knows about the voicemail, Tommy wants answers. Alfie then brings Stacey in and together they try to convince Tommy not to say anything to Kat. But will he agree to keep quiet?

4.) Harry is paranoid

Following troublemaker Okie’s stern warning that he plans to get rid of George Knight, Harry Mitchell is increasingly paranoid about George.

Gina tries to create a romantic moment for herself and Harry, but he can’t shake off his true feelings. How will this end for Harry?

5.) Johnny comes to the rescue

Earlier this week, Callum Highway was thrilled when Johnny Carter arrived home early from the cruise. However, his feelings of joy turn to jealousy when he sees him on a date at The Albert.

In Tuesday’s episode (August 26) Johnny helps Callum to navigate a delicate situation with Lexi.
